    I like to use the “coffee-filter trick” to set a custom white balance when I shoot sets with strobes. It gets things close enough to right that any further adjustments are as much a matter of artistic judgment as of technical correctness.

    In other cases I’ll use a preset or automatic white balance. If I remember to change the setting. Sometimes the first shot or two will be very yellow (or very blue), and I’ll remember “Oh, yeah. I forgot to change the white balance setting.”

    How much did the ambient contribute? My experience has been that if all the light is coming from strobes, then even low-end Alien Bee strobes and a crop-sensor Nikon D90 with 1/200 sync speed can do a decent job of freezing action when the model is wiggling and struggling.

    But if you want a significant amount of light from the window, then yeah.
